Minutes — Management Meeting, Fennwick Labs

Attendees: all department heads. Agenda: next year's headcount plan. Engineering requested twelve additional roles; operations requested six. Finance cautioned that margin targets constrain total growth. It was agreed each department will resubmit a prioritised list by month-end. The provisional company-wide hiring ceiling agreed in session is stated below.

internal memo for kajep-tawip: The renewal with Holaelix Group closes at $10 million a year, 5 percent below the last contract. Project Wenael slips by two quarters because of the tooling delay.

## Ownership: Bulk Edits (Admin Table)

The bulk-edit flow in the Copperdeck admin table lets operators update up to 500 rows atomically. It touches the audit log, the permissions matrix, and the undo queue, so changes here carry real risk. New team members should read `bulk_edit_spec.md` before opening a PR and never bypass the dry-run step. All changes to this area require review by the designated owner, listed below.

signatory, yahog-badug: Quenix Ulaael

TICKET: FuelTrace nightly fleet fuel-usage report failing since Monday. Root cause: the Harkwell depot service account credentials expired and the report job can't pull pump logs from the Drayvon aggregator. All three regions affected; dashboards show stale data flagged in red. Workaround: none — report must run against live aggregator. Fix: rotate the service credential and restart the fueltrace-report pod. Ops already approved the new credential. Paste the replacement key into the job's secret store; it follows below.

app token of hawif-kafof = kto15_B3AN0KfpZRy4TLc